Hotel Jobs In Canada For International Workers| Hiring In Multiple Fields

Hotel jobs in Canada offer a diverse range of employment opportunities in the thriving hospitality industry. With its stunning landscapes, vibrant cities, and multicultural charm, Canada’s hospitality sector is constantly in demand for dedicated professionals. Whether you aspire to work as a hotel manager, front desk receptionist, housekeeper, chef, or bartender, the country’s hotels, resorts, and lodges provide a dynamic and rewarding environment for those looking to embark on a career in the field. In addition to competitive salaries and benefits, these roles often offer the chance to interact with people from all around the world, making it a fantastic career choice for individuals who enjoy providing excellent customer service and embracing the rich tapestry of cultures that visit Canada. Furthermore, with the country’s commitment to excellence in tourism, hotel jobs in Canada are an enticing avenue for both local and international job seekers.

Available Fields for Hotel Jobs in Canada:

Canada is a popular destination for foreigners seeking employment in the hospitality industry, including hotel jobs. The country’s booming tourism sector, diverse culture, and strong economy make it an attractive option for individuals looking to work in various roles within the hotel industry. Here are some of the available fields for hotel jobs in Canada for foreigners:

  • Front Desk and Guest Services:
  • Front Desk Agent: Responsibilities include check-in/check-out, handling reservations, and assisting guests with inquiries and requests.
  • Concierge: Helps guests with recommendations, bookings, and ensuring their overall satisfaction during their stay.
  • Guest Services Manager: Oversees the front desk staff and ensures smooth operations in dealing with guest needs and concerns.
  • Housekeeping:
  • Housekeepers: Responsible for cleaning guest rooms, public areas, and maintaining cleanliness and hygiene standards.
  • Laundry Attendants: Manage the hotel’s laundry operations, including washing, drying, and ironing linens and guest clothing.
  • Food and Beverage:
  • Servers: Waitstaff who take orders, serve food and drinks, and provide a positive dining experience.
  • Bartenders: Prepare and serve drinks, maintain the bar area, and interact with guests.
  • Chefs and Cooks: Prepare and cook meals in the hotel’s restaurants and kitchen facilities.
  • Restaurant Managers: Oversee the daily operations of the hotel’s restaurants and ensure excellent customer service.
  • Management and Administration:
  • General Manager: Responsible for overall hotel operations, including staff management, budgeting, and guest satisfaction.
  • Sales and Marketing: Develop and execute strategies to attract guests and promote the hotel’s services.
  • Human Resources: Handle recruitment, training, and staff management.
  • Finance and Accounting: Manage the hotel’s financial operations, including budgeting, payroll, and financial reporting.
  • Event Planning and Sales:
  • Event Coordinators: Plan and coordinate weddings, conferences, and other events hosted in the hotel.
  • Sales Representatives: Attract corporate clients and events to the hotel, negotiate contracts, and promote the venue.
  • Maintenance and Engineering:
  • Maintenance Technicians: Ensure the proper functioning of equipment and facilities within the hotel.
  • Engineering Managers: Oversee the maintenance department and manage building infrastructure.
  • Spa and Wellness:
  • Spa Therapists: Provide spa and wellness services to guests.
  • Spa Managers: Supervise the spa and wellness operations, including staff and services.
  • Security and Safety:
  • Security Guards: Ensure the safety and security of the hotel, guests, and staff.
  • Safety Officers: Implement safety protocols and training to prevent accidents and emergencies.
  • Guest Relations and Entertainment:
  • Guest Relations Officers: Enhance guest experiences by addressing special requests and providing personalized services.
  • Entertainment Staff: Organize and host entertainment events and activities for guests.

It’s important to note that the specific requirements and qualifications for these roles may vary depending on the hotel’s location, size, and standards. Many hotels in Canada are open to hiring skilled foreigners, and they may require candidates to have the appropriate work permits or visas. Additionally, language proficiency in English or French, depending on the region, is often a crucial skill for hotel jobs in Canada. Aspiring candidates should research the specific requirements and opportunities offered by hotels in their desired region of employment and adhere to Canadian immigration regulations.

Benefits of Working for Foreigners in Canada Hotel Industry:

Working in the Canadian hotel industry as a foreigner offers a multitude of benefits that make it an attractive career choice. Canada’s hospitality sector is renowned for its diversity, excellent working conditions, and numerous opportunities for professional growth. Here are some of the key benefits of working in the hotel industry in Canada as a foreigner:

  • Diverse Work Environment: Canada is known for its multicultural society, and the hotel industry is a reflection of this diversity. When you work in a Canadian hotel, you have the chance to interact with people from various cultural backgrounds, both among your colleagues and the guests. This enriching experience can broaden your horizons and provide you with a deeper appreciation for different cultures.
  • Stable Job Market: Canada’s hotel industry has a consistently high demand for skilled workers. It’s a sector that has been growing steadily over the years, providing job security to those employed in the industry. As a foreign worker, you can benefit from this stable job market.
  • Competitive Salaries and Benefits: The Canadian hotel industry is known for offering competitive salaries and attractive benefit packages. In addition to your base pay, many employers provide health insurance, retirement plans, and other perks, ensuring that you and your family have access to quality healthcare and financial security.
  • Opportunities for Career Advancement: The hotel industry in Canada offers a clear path for career advancement. Many hotels encourage professional development and provide training and development programs to help you move up the career ladder. This can be especially appealing for foreign workers who want to build a long-term career in Canada.
  • Work-Life Balance: Canada values work-life balance, and this philosophy extends to the hotel industry. Canadian hotels often adhere to strict labor laws, which ensures that you have reasonable working hours and sufficient time off to maintain a healthy work-life balance. This can lead to a more fulfilling personal life.
  • Networking Opportunities: The hotel industry in Canada provides excellent networking opportunities, both within the industry and with guests. Building a strong professional network can open doors to exciting career prospects and connections in various fields.
  • Learning and Skill Development: Canadian hotels invest in employee training and skill development. You’ll have the opportunity to learn and enhance your skills, which can be invaluable for your career growth not only within the hotel industry but also in other sectors.
  • Quality of Life: Canada is renowned for its high quality of life, offering clean air, safe cities, and numerous recreational activities. Working in the hotel industry allows you to experience the Canadian lifestyle and all it has to offer.
  • Path to Permanent Residency: Many foreign workers in Canada’s hotel industry can explore pathways to permanent residency through various immigration programs, such as Express Entry or Provincial Nominee Programs. This can provide long-term stability and the opportunity to make Canada your permanent home.
  • Cultural Enrichment: Working in the Canadian hotel industry can offer cultural enrichment, allowing you to immerse yourself in Canadian culture while sharing your own background with colleagues and guests. It’s a two-way learning experience that can be incredibly rewarding.

Qualification and Requirement for Hotel Jobs:

Canada is a popular destination for individuals seeking employment opportunities in the hospitality industry, including hotel jobs. Hotels across the country often hire foreign workers to meet their staffing needs, but there are specific qualifications and requirements that need to be met. Here’s a general overview of what you should know if you’re considering pursuing a hotel job in Canada as a foreigner:

  • Work Permit: The most important requirement for foreigners looking to work in Canada is a valid work permit. There are various types of work permits available, and the specific one you need will depend on your situation. The two most common types for hotel jobs are the Temporary Foreign Worker Program (TFWP) and the International Mobility Program (IMP).
  • Visa Requirements: Depending on your home country, you may need a visitor visa, study permit, or work permit visa to enter Canada. Research the visa requirements and apply for the appropriate visa based on your intended job and stay duration.
  • English or French Language Proficiency: Effective communication with guests and coworkers is crucial in the hospitality industry. Most hotel jobs in Canada require a reasonable level of proficiency in either English or French, depending on the location and the hotel’s primary language. You might be asked to provide proof of language proficiency through tests like IELTS or TEF.
  • Education and Training: The qualifications and education requirements for hotel jobs can vary. Generally, positions such as housekeepers, front desk clerks, and bellhops may not require formal education. However, management positions, such as hotel managers, often require a degree in hospitality management or a related field. Certifications and training in hotel management, customer service, or culinary arts can also be beneficial.
  • Experience: Many hotel employers in Canada prefer candidates with relevant work experience. If you have prior experience in a similar role, it can significantly increase your chances of landing a job. Be prepared to provide a resume or CV detailing your relevant experience.
  • Security and Background Checks: Employers in the hospitality industry often conduct background checks and security screenings on potential employees. Ensure you have a clean criminal record and are in good standing with immigration authorities.
  • Work Ethic and Customer Service Skills: Hospitality is all about providing excellent customer service. Having a strong work ethic, a positive attitude, and the ability to handle various customer service situations is essential.
  • Legal Requirements: As a foreign worker in Canada, you must comply with all labor laws and regulations, including minimum wage, working hours, and employee rights.
  • Work Culture: Understanding and adapting to the Canadian work culture is vital. Punctuality, professionalism, and a team-oriented approach are valued traits in the Canadian workplace.
  • Networking and Job Search: To find job opportunities in the Canadian hotel industry, it’s essential to network, use job search platforms, and reach out to potential employers. Building a professional network in the industry can be highly advantageous.

Remember that hotel job requirements can vary by region, hotel type, and specific job role. Research and reach out to potential employers or consult the Canadian government’s official website for more information on specific job opportunities, requirements, and the latest immigration policies for foreign workers. Keep in mind that it’s essential to abide by all Canadian immigration laws and regulations throughout the application and employment process.

Apply Process for Hotel Jobs in Canada:

Applying for hotel jobs in Canada as a foreigner involves a structured process to ensure that you meet the country’s immigration and employment requirements. Canada is known for its vibrant hospitality industry, and many hotels across the country often hire foreign workers to meet the demand for skilled professionals. Here’s an overview of the application process for hotel jobs in Canada for foreigners:

  • Research and Preparation:
  • Before you start the application process, research the Canadian job market, especially the specific city or province you intend to work in. Different regions may have varying job opportunities and requirements.
  • Work Visa and Eligibility:
  • Determine the type of work visa you will need to work in Canada. The most common visa for temporary employment is the Temporary Foreign Worker Program (TFWP) or the International Mobility Program (IMP).
  • Ensure you meet the eligibility criteria for the chosen work visa, which may include factors like age, qualifications, work experience, language proficiency, and health standards.
  • Job Search:
  • Start looking for hotel job opportunities in Canada. You can use job search platforms, the websites of hotel chains, or reach out to employment agencies.
  • Ensure that you tailor your resume and cover letter to match the specific job requirements and highlight relevant skills and experience.
  • Application:
  • Submit your job application through the designated channels provided by the employer. This may include an online application, email submission, or postal application.
  • Interview and Selection:
  • If your application is shortlisted, you may be invited for an interview. Depending on your location, this interview could be in person, over the phone, or via video conferencing.
  • Prepare for the interview by researching the hotel, its values, and the specific job role. Be ready to discuss your qualifications and experience.
  • Job Offer:
  • If you successfully pass the interview, you will receive a job offer from the hotel. Ensure that the offer includes details about your salary, working conditions, and benefits.
  • Work Permit Application:
  • Once you have a job offer, you can proceed to apply for a work permit. You’ll need a valid job offer, a positive Labor Market Impact Assessment (LMIA), or an exemption from an LMIA, depending on the nature of the job.
  • You will need to submit a work permit application through the Immigration, Refugees, and Citizenship Canada (IRCC) website or a Visa Application Centre in your home country.
  • Travel and Arrival:
  • Once your work permit is approved, you can make travel arrangements to Canada. Make sure to have all the required documents, including your work permit, passport, and other necessary papers.
  • Upon arrival, follow the immigration procedures and obtain any required entry documents.
  • Settling In:
  • After arriving in Canada, make sure to familiarize yourself with your new workplace and the local community. Understand the Canadian labor laws and employee rights.
  • Consider finding accommodation, opening a bank account, and obtaining a Social Insurance Number (SIN) if required.
  • Legal Compliance:
    • Ensure that you maintain your work permit’s legal status by adhering to its conditions, which may include staying with the same employer and renewing your permit as needed.

It’s important to note that the application process for hotel jobs in Canada for foreigners can be competitive, and securing a job offer is a crucial step in obtaining a work permit. Additionally, immigration policies and requirements may change over time, so it’s advisable to consult the official website of the Government of Canada and seek legal advice to stay up to date with the latest regulations and processes.

Things to Remember Before Going to Canada in Hotel Jobs:

Before embarking on a journey to Canada for a hotel job, there are several important factors to consider. Canada is known for its hospitality industry, and there are numerous opportunities for individuals interested in pursuing a career in hotels. To ensure a smooth transition and successful employment in the country, here are some key things to remember:

  • Work Visa and Eligibility: The first and foremost thing to consider is your eligibility to work in Canada. You will need a valid work visa or permit to legally work in the country. Ensure that you apply for the appropriate visa or permit well in advance and follow the immigration procedures carefully.
  • Research and Networking: Prior to your move, conduct thorough research about the Canadian hotel industry, job market, and the specific region where you plan to work. Building a network with potential employers, colleagues, or industry professionals can be highly beneficial in finding job opportunities.
  • Qualifications and Certification: Make sure you have the necessary qualifications and certifications required for the hotel job you intend to pursue. Canada often has specific requirements, especially for roles such as chefs, front desk personnel, and managers.
  • Language Proficiency: English and French are Canada’s official languages, so proficiency in one or both can be essential for communication and job opportunities. Depending on the region, language requirements may vary, so assess your language skills and consider improving them if needed.
  • Cost of Living: Canada is known for its high standard of living. Research and plan your budget accordingly. Take into account the cost of accommodation, transportation, healthcare, and daily expenses. It’s crucial to have enough savings to support yourself until you secure a job.
  • Resume and Cover Letter: Tailor your resume and cover letter to the Canadian job market. Highlight your relevant experience and skills, and ensure that they align with the specific hotel job you’re applying for.
  • Dress Code and Interview Etiquette: Learn about the dress code and interview etiquette in Canada. Dress professionally for interviews and be punctual. Politeness and respect for the interview process are highly valued.
  • Cultural Awareness: Canada is a culturally diverse nation. Being culturally aware and respectful of different backgrounds and customs is essential in the hospitality industry. Your ability to work with people from diverse backgrounds will be a valuable asset.
  • Healthcare and Insurance: Understand Canada’s healthcare system and how it works. While most healthcare services are publicly funded, having additional health insurance, like private health coverage, is advisable to cover potential gaps and for peace of mind.
  • Banking and Taxes: Open a bank account in Canada and understand the taxation system. Familiarize yourself with the tax regulations and ensure you meet all tax obligations.
  • Temporary Accommodation: Plan for temporary accommodation when you arrive in Canada, especially if you haven’t secured housing yet. This could be a hotel, hostel, or temporary rental.
  • Legal Documents and Records: Keep important documents such as your passport, visa, academic certificates, and employment records in a safe and easily accessible place. Make copies of these documents as a backup.
  • Professional References: If possible, obtain references from previous employers that are internationally recognized. These can greatly enhance your credibility with Canadian employers.
  • Adaptation and Patience: Be prepared for a period of adjustment. Set realistic expectations, as finding a job and settling into a new country may take some time.

Moving to Canada for a hotel job can be a rewarding experience, offering the chance to work in a diverse and thriving industry. However, thorough preparation and knowledge of the Canadian job market and culture are key to a successful transition and fulfilling career.

Latest Vacancies and Demand for Hotel Jobs in Canada for Foreigners:

S.N.Job Title No. of DemandLocation Apply Free
1.Waiter530CanadaApply Now
2.Front Desk Agent480CanadaApply Now
3.Kitchen Helper430CanadaApply Now
4.Food and Beverage Server330CanadaApply Now
5.Cleaner540CanadaApply Now
6.Cook Helper520CanadaApply Now
7.Head Cook400CanadaApply Now
8.Housekeeper480CanadaApply Now
9. Event Coordinator300CanadaApply Now


Hotel jobs in Canada offer promising opportunities for foreigners seeking employment in the hospitality industry. With its diverse and thriving tourism sector, Canada provides a range of positions in hotels, from front desk roles to housekeeping and management positions. However, it’s essential for foreigners to be well-prepared, meet the necessary work requirements, and ensure they have the required visas and permits. Overall, with determination and the right qualifications, foreigners can find fulfilling career prospects in Canada’s vibrant hotel industry.






Leave a Reply

Your email address will not be published. Required fields are marked *